In-laws threaten caller during domestic dispute in Enfield, Enfield ME


A domestic dispute occurred near Old County Rd S in Enfield. The caller reported that their in-laws threatened them. The involved parties were separated. Yelling was heard. The parties may be under the influence and have a vicious dog with them.
